HIV clinician fatalism hinders 'prevention for positives' counseling

Published in AIDS Weekly, August 2nd, 2004

University of California, San Francisco (UCSF) researchers have found that some physicians express a sense of fatalism about HIV prevention and this belief - that changes in sexual risk behavior by their HIV-positive patients are unlikely - is hindering the provision of prevention counseling services in publicly funded clinics.
